General Summary
. The Workflow Planner is responsible for maintaining the continuous flow of product from the vendors to the customer as it pertains to the picking, shipping and receiving functions of this facility. This position is responsible for product safety, quality and legality. This position will be responsible for
.. - Scheduling of all Inbound and Outbound orders in company systems.
- Report investing and correct shorts.
- E-mail for approval to cut product.
- Coordinate order processing with all appropriate systems and personnel.
- Directing the flow of vessels between the yard and dock doors.
- Prioritizing and monitoring the daily workload to ensure work is being completed timely and customer requirements are being adhered to.
- Report urgent loads to appropriate management.
- Maintaining all records relative to inbound and outbound deliveries and accurately communicating about, and assisting in, resolving any discrepancies.
- Prepare outbound paperwork.
- Work closely with customer service.
- Ensuring that complete and accurate information is forwarded to the next shift.
- Performing other duties as required by the supervisor or manager.
- Assigns and monitors the work of various warehouse personnel.
- Maintains a clear understanding and working knowledge of GMP requirements, Safety requirements, and SOP's. Adheres to and enforces those policies within the team.
- Research past due orders that have not been confirmed as properly shipped.
- Capable of filling in for other administrative roles as training and needs dictate.
- Capable of working on the floor (outbound leader, picker, packer, or auditor) as volume and business needs require.
- Maintain departmental attendance log, daily.
